BR — Cold-formed Lipped Channel
Cold-formed lipped channels (C shapes) are lightweight profiles commonly used as purlins, girts, and light framing members. The stiffening lips increase local buckling resistance. Designed per AISI S100 and NBR 14762.
The C 250x85x25x2 steel profile weighs 10.0 kg/m (6.70 lb/ft), has a depth of 250 mm (9.84 in), flange width 85 mm (3.35 in). Cross-sectional area: 924 mm². Moment of inertia Ix = 885.59 cm⁴, Iy = 91.21 cm⁴.
| Property | Metric | Imperial |
|---|---|---|
| Depth (h) | 250 mm | 9.84 in |
| Width (b) | 85 mm | 3.35 in |
| Thickness (t) | 2 mm | 0.08 in |
| Lip | 25 mm | 0.98 in |
| Weight | 10.0 kg/m | 6.70 lb/ft |
| Property | Metric | Imperial |
|---|---|---|
| Area (A) | 924 mm² | 1.432 in² |
| Moment of inertia (Ix) | 885.59 cm⁴ | 21.28 in⁴ |
| Moment of inertia (Iy) | 91.21 cm⁴ | 2.19 in⁴ |
| Elastic section modulus (Sx) | 70.85 cm³ | 4.324 in³ |
| Elastic section modulus (Sy) | 14.84 cm³ | 0.906 in³ |
| Plastic section modulus (Zx) | 81.47 cm³ | 4.972 in³ |
| Plastic section modulus (Zy) | 17.81 cm³ | 1.087 in³ |
| Radius of gyration (rx) | 9.79 cm | 3.854 in |
| Radius of gyration (ry) | 3.14 cm | 1.236 in |
